$1,267,640 Salary in Colorado: Take-Home Pay After Tax

Earning $1,267,640 in Colorado leaves you with $752,459 after all taxes. Federal income tax, CO state tax, and FICA together claim 40.6% of gross pay.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$752,459
after $515,181 in total taxes (40.6% effective rate)

Full Tax Breakdown — $1,267,640 in Colorado (Single Filer)

Tax ItemAmountRate
Gross Salary$1,267,640
Federal Income Tax$420,49733.2%
CO State Income Tax$55,7764.4%
Social Security (6.2%)$10,9180.9%
Medicare (1.45%+)$27,9902.2%
Total Taxes$515,18140.6%
Take-Home Pay$752,45959.4%

Colorado Tax Overview

Colorado uses a flat 4.40%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ems.
